North Dakota Code > Title 2 > Chapter 2-06 > § 2-06-02 - Creation of municipal airport authority - Dissolution
Current as of: 2009 1. Any municipality, by resolution of its governing body, may create a public body corporate and politic to be known as a municipal airport authority, which is authorized to exercise its functions upon the appointment and qualification of the first commissioners thereof; or the governing body by resolution may determine to exercise any or all powers granted to such authorities in this chapter until or unless such powers are or have been conferred upon a municipal or regional airport authority. Upon the adoption of a resolution creating a municipal airport authority, the governing body of the municipality, pursuant to the resolution, shall appoint five persons as commissioners of the authority. The commissioners who are first appointed are designated to serve for terms of one, two, three, four, and five years, respectively, but thereafter, each commissioner must be appointed for a term of five years, except that vacancies occurring otherwise than by expiration of term must be filled for the unexpired term by the governing body. 2. After payment of all debts, a municipal airport authority may be dissolved by resolution of the governing body of the municipality. Before dissolution, the property of the airport authority either must be transferred to the municipality or sold. ________________________________________________________________________
